Travis Haddix with Rose City Kings
Long-time fans will remember when Rose City Kings supported legendary guitarist Jody Williams during a visit to the Pacific Northwest. Rose City Kings is proud to do it again with Cleveland Blues Hall of Famer Travis Haddix. Travis originally hails from Walnut, Mississippi, located thirty miles south of Memphis, Tennessee. In 1959, Travis moved to Cleveland, Ohio where he joined the D.L. Rocco Band and achieved regional notoriety that led to a prominent spot with the Little Johnnie Taylor group.…
